Here is what I must have....
1) Bore X Stroke
2) Head info: (Casting Number, any port work done etc..) Flow numbers are the best.
3) Carb Size
4) What intake you have
5) Compression Ratio
6) What kind of exhaust you have (headers, mufflers etc...)
7) Cam Specs: (Accuracy is very important)
Valve events (preferably @.050 but not necessary)and lift
or
Duration, lift, LobeCenter Angle and intake centerline
readings at .050 seem to be more accurate but make sure you say advertised duration or .050 duration.
Please do not post anything without this info. Guessing on cam specs could make the graph very inaccurate and kind of defeats the purpose.
